Pagini recente » Cod sursa (job #2584323) | Borderou de evaluare (job #2741569) | Cod sursa (job #38988) | Cod sursa (job #1070423) | Cod sursa (job #1232965)
#include <fstream>
#include <iostream>
using namespace std;
ifstream fin("elmaj.in");
ofstream fout("elmaj.out");
long long N;
long long a;
long long nr, s;
int ap;
int main()
{
int i;
fin >> N >> a;
nr = a; s = 1;
for ( i = 2; i <= N; i++ )
{
fin >> a;
if ( a == nr ) s++;
else s--;
if ( s < 0 )
nr = a, s = 1;
// cout << nr; cin.get();
}
fin.close();
ifstream fin("elmaj.in");
fin >> N;
for ( i = 1; i <= N; i++ )
{
fin >> a;
if ( a == nr )
ap++;
}
if ( s > 0 )
fout << nr << ' ' << ap << '\n';
else
fout << "-1" << '\n';
fin.close();
fout.close();
return 0;
}